The Samsung Galaxy Z Fold5 and the Xiaomi 13T Pro are two distinct Android smartphones released in 2023, offering different approaches to the modern mobile experience. The Galaxy Z Fold5, launched in August 2023, is a foldable device that transforms from a traditional smartphone into a larger tablet-like display, while the Xiaomi 13T Pro, released in September 2023, is a high-performance slab-style smartphone. Their primary differentiators lie in their form factor and display technology, catering to users with varied preferences for screen real estate and portability.

When considering the long-term usability of these devices, their release timelines and software support policies are key factors.

  • Release and Software Support: The Galaxy Z Fold5 was released in August 2023, and Samsung typically provides 4 years of Android OS updates and 5 years of security updates for its flagship devices, including the Fold series. The Xiaomi 13T Pro, launched in September 2023, also offers a strong commitment to longevity with 4 major Android OS updates and 5 years of security updates. This means both devices are expected to receive software support well into the future, ensuring access to new features and security patches.
  • Physical Durability: The Galaxy Z Fold5 features an improved hinge mechanism that allows it to fold flat, contributing to its overall structural integrity. It incorporates Gorilla Glass Victus 2 on its cover display and rear, along with enhanced Ultra-Thin Glass for the inner foldable screen. The device also carries an IPX8 water resistance rating. User feedback often highlights the improved durability of the Fold5 compared to its predecessors. The Xiaomi 13T Pro is equipped with Gorilla Glass 5 on its front display and boasts an IP68 rating for dust and water resistance, offering robust protection against environmental elements.
  • Practical Lifespan: Both smartphones are built with materials and software commitments that suggest a practical lifespan of several years. The Z Fold5's foldable design, while more complex, has seen significant engineering refinements to enhance its longevity. The Xiaomi 13T Pro's traditional form factor, combined with its IP68 rating and Gorilla Glass 5, provides a solid foundation for extended use.

Performance

The performance of a smartphone is crucial for daily tasks, from app usage to demanding multimedia experiences.

  • Processing Power: The Galaxy Z Fold5 is powered by a current-generation processor optimized for its specific ecosystem, enabling smooth multitasking across its dual displays and efficient handling of demanding applications and games. The Xiaomi 13T Pro features a powerful current-generation processor that delivers strong performance for intensive mobile gaming and ensures overall system responsiveness. Both devices are capable of running contemporary applications and games without significant slowdowns.
  • Memory and Storage: The Galaxy Z Fold5 comes with 12GB of RAM, providing ample capacity for fluid multitasking and quick app switching. Storage options include 256GB, 512GB, and 1TB, though it does not support expandable storage. The Xiaomi 13T Pro offers configurations with either 12GB or 16GB of RAM, catering to users who require extensive memory for heavy usage. It also provides generous internal storage options of 256GB, 512GB, and 1TB, without a microSD card slot.
  • Battery Performance: The Galaxy Z Fold5 is equipped with a 4400mAh battery. Despite its large, power-hungry displays, it offers good battery life for a foldable device, often lasting a full day of moderate use. It supports 25W wired, 15W wireless, and 4.5W reverse wireless charging. The Xiaomi 13T Pro houses a larger 5000mAh battery, which typically provides over a day of use for most users. A notable feature is its 120W wired fast charging, capable of fully charging the device in under 20 minutes, though it lacks wireless charging capabilities.

Screen quality

The visual experience is a primary consideration for smartphones, and both devices offer high-quality displays with distinct characteristics.

  • Display Technology and Size: The Galaxy Z Fold5 features a unique dual-screen setup. Its main inner display is a 7.6-inch Dynamic AMOLED 2X panel, offering a large, immersive canvas when unfolded. The cover screen is a 6.2-inch Super AMOLED display, providing a more traditional smartphone experience when folded. The Xiaomi 13T Pro sports a single 6.67-inch AMOLED display, which is a common size for a premium slab phone, offering a vibrant viewing area.
  • Resolution and Clarity: The Z Fold5's main display has a resolution of 2176 x 1812 pixels, delivering sharp and detailed visuals across its expansive surface. The cover display has a resolution of 2316 x 904 pixels. The Xiaomi 13T Pro's display offers a resolution of 1220 x 2712 pixels, ensuring excellent clarity for text and images.
  • Brightness and Refresh Rate: Both displays on the Z Fold5 support an adaptive 120Hz refresh rate for smooth scrolling and responsiveness, with the main screen reaching a peak brightness of 1750 nits for good outdoor visibility. The Xiaomi 13T Pro features an adaptive refresh rate of up to 144Hz, providing an exceptionally fluid visual experience, and boasts a high peak brightness of 2600 nits, making it very bright even in direct sunlight. Both support HDR10+ and Dolby Vision for enhanced color and contrast.

Audiovisual

Camera capabilities are a significant aspect for many users, and both devices offer advanced systems for photography and videography.

  • Rear Camera Systems: The Galaxy Z Fold5 features a versatile triple-camera setup on its rear, including a 50MP main sensor with optical image stabilization (OIS) and phase-detection autofocus (PDAF), a 12MP ultrawide camera, and a 10MP telephoto lens with 3x optical zoom and OIS. This system is known for producing images with good color reproduction and detail in well-lit conditions. The Xiaomi 13T Pro boasts a Leica-tuned triple-camera system, comprising a 50MP main camera with OIS, a 50MP telephoto camera offering 2x optical zoom, and a 12MP ultrawide lens. This collaboration with Leica provides distinct photographic styles, 'Leica Authentic' and 'Leica Vibrant,' for varied aesthetic preferences.
  • Front Cameras and Video Recording: For selfies and video calls, the Z Fold5 has a 10MP camera on its cover screen and a 4MP under-display camera on the inner foldable screen, which is primarily suited for video calls. It supports video recording up to 8K at 30fps with its rear cameras and 4K at 60fps with the main and cover selfie cameras. The Xiaomi 13T Pro is equipped with a 20MP front-facing camera. Its rear cameras can record video at up to 8K at 24fps and 4K at 60fps, while the front camera records at 1080p at 30fps.
  • Low-Light and Audio: Both devices perform well in good lighting. The Z Fold5's main camera offers good low-light performance, though the under-display camera struggles in challenging conditions. The Xiaomi 13T Pro's main camera also handles indoor and low-light photos effectively, but its secondary cameras may require stabilization for optimal results in dim environments. Both phones feature stereo speakers for an enhanced audio experience.

Miscellaneous

Beyond core performance and display, several other features contribute to the overall user experience and practical utility of these smartphones.

  • Connectivity and Ports: The Galaxy Z Fold5 supports 5G connectivity, Wi-Fi 6E, and Bluetooth 5.2 or 5.3, ensuring fast and reliable wireless connections. It features a USB-C port for charging and data transfer. The Xiaomi 13T Pro also offers 5G capabilities, along with support for the newer Wi-Fi 7 standard and Bluetooth 5.4, providing cutting-edge wireless performance. It includes a USB-C port.
  • Biometric Security: For secure unlocking, the Z Fold5 integrates a side-mounted fingerprint sensor and supports face recognition. The Xiaomi 13T Pro utilizes an in-display fingerprint sensor for convenient and secure access, alongside AI face unlock.
  • Design and Handling: The Galaxy Z Fold5 has a folded dimension of 154.9 x 67.1 x 13.4mm and weighs 253g, making it a relatively compact yet substantial device when closed. When unfolded, it measures 154.9 x 130.1 x 6.1mm, offering a thin tablet-like profile. Its build materials include Gorilla Glass Victus 2 and an aluminum frame. The Xiaomi 13T Pro measures 162.2 x 75.7 x 8.5mm and weighs between 200g and 206g, depending on the variant. It is available with either a glass back or a vegan leather finish, with the latter often praised for its grip and aesthetic.

The Samsung Galaxy Z Fold5 and the Xiaomi 13T Pro cater to different user needs and preferences, each excelling in its own domain. User feedback for the Galaxy Z Fold5 frequently praises its innovative foldable design, highlighting the utility of its tablet mode for productivity and media consumption. Many users appreciate its solid build quality and the significant improvements in durability over previous generations, with some noting its surprisingly good battery life for a foldable device. However, some criticisms include its bulkiness and weight when folded, the reflective nature of the inner screen, and occasional reports of minor display issues. The camera system, while capable, is sometimes not considered top-tier compared to other premium slab phones.

The Xiaomi 13T Pro receives commendation for its vibrant and smooth display, powerful performance, and impressive fast charging capabilities. Its Leica-tuned camera system is often lauded for detail and customizability, offering a strong photographic experience. Common concerns include the selfie camera's performance not matching the rear cameras and the absence of wireless charging. Some users also find the battery life, despite the large capacity, to be merely adequate on demanding days.

Users prioritizing a versatile device that offers both a compact smartphone and an expansive tablet experience will find the Galaxy Z Fold5 well-suited to their needs, especially those who engage in multitasking or consume a lot of content on a larger screen. Conversely, individuals seeking a high-performance, traditional smartphone with a focus on photography, fast charging, and a smooth display for gaming and everyday use may lean towards the Xiaomi 13T Pro.
